From 15889e40a1254e66f471da75b0e0e7bb381df965 Mon Sep 17 00:00:00 2001 From: Adam Williamson Date: Fri, 9 Mar 2018 22:16:39 -0800 Subject: [PATCH] Make core Workstation packages mandatory This makes core Workstation components, including the 'Core Applications' from the technical specification, mandatory in comps. This means that if they are removed, the group they are in (gnome-desktop or firefox) is no longer considered to be installed, and compose of any images containing these groups will fail if any of the packages cannot be installed (which is the main goal of the change; to avoid the images composing but missing these key packages). Signed-off-by: Adam Williamson --- comps-f29.xml.in | 26 +++++++++++++------------- 1 file changed, 13 insertions(+), 13 deletions(-) diff --git a/comps-f29.xml.in b/comps-f29.xml.in index e563fc96..86470b7e 100644 --- a/comps-f29.xml.in +++ b/comps-f29.xml.in @@ -1768,7 +1768,7 @@ false fedora-bookmarks - firefox + firefox @@ -2674,8 +2674,8 @@ caribou-gtk2-module caribou-gtk3-module cheese - control-center - dconf + control-center + dconf eog evince @@ -2685,11 +2685,11 @@ file-roller-nautilus fprintd-pam gdm - gedit + gedit glib-networking gnome-backgrounds gnome-bluetooth - gnome-boxes + gnome-boxes gnome-calculator gnome-calendar gnome-characters @@ -2706,13 +2706,13 @@ gnome-maps gnome-photos gnome-screenshot - gnome-session-wayland-session - gnome-session-xsession - gnome-settings-daemon - gnome-shell - gnome-software + gnome-session-wayland-session + gnome-session-xsession + gnome-settings-daemon + gnome-shell + gnome-software gnome-system-monitor - gnome-terminal + gnome-terminal gnome-themes-standard gnome-user-docs gnome-user-share @@ -2732,7 +2732,7 @@ libsane-hpaio ModemManager mousetweaks - nautilus + nautilus nautilus-sendto NetworkManager-adsl NetworkManager-openconnect-gnome @@ -2743,7 +2743,7 @@ orca PackageKit-command-not-found PackageKit-gtk3-module - polkit + polkit rygel sane-backends-drivers-scanners sushi